Abundance isn’t always a good thing.

You can have an abundance of termites that can destroy your home. You can have an abundance of caution that might offer safety but might keep you from an opportunity. You can have an abundance of chocolate that is great if you space out your consumption but horrible if you eat it all at once. You can have an abundance of money that divides your family or is squandered by bad habits.

 

Or you can have an abundance of life. That doesn’t mean you’ll live longer. It isn’t talking about time or eternal life. This is abundant life. A life worth living. A life where love overflows. A life walking with God and knowing He’s always with you.

 

“The thief comes only to steal and kill and destroy. I came that they may have life, and have it abundantly.”

‭‭John‬ ‭10:10‬ ‭NRSV‬‬
